Cisco IOS Cookbook:路由器配置与管理详解

需积分: 34 114 下载量 88 浏览量 更新于2024-08-10 收藏 1.35MB PDF 举报
"T以后增加了-java软件架构设计方案" 在12.2(4)T之后的Cisco IOS版本中,增加了一种新的配置方法,允许通过未编号接口(unnumbered interface)来分配IP地址,这在路由器接口配置中非常实用。未编号接口是将一个接口的IP地址与另一个接口(通常是一个Loopback接口)共享,从而节省IP地址资源并简化网络配置。例如,Router1的FastEthernet0/0.1接口通过unnumbered Loopback0来获取IP地址。 使用802.1Q协议配置VLAN Trunks是网络中常见的操作,用于在不同VLAN之间传递数据。在配置过程中,我们需要进入接口配置模式,然后指定封装类型为dot1Q,并指定VLAN ID。例如,Router2的FastEthernet1/0接口被配置为trunk,它将VLAN 1作为本征VLAN,并分配IP地址172.25.1.47。配置步骤如下: 1. 进入全局配置模式:`Router2#configure terminal` 2. 配置物理接口:`Router2(config)#interface FastEthernet1/0` 3. 关闭IP地址:`Router2(config-if)#no ip address` 4. 设置接口速度和双工模式:`Router2(config-if)#speed 100` 和 `Router2(config-if)#full-duplex` 5. 退出物理接口配置:`Router2(config-if)#exit` 6. 进入子接口配置模式:`Router2(config)#interface FastEthernet1/0.1` 7. 设置802.1Q封装和VLAN ID:`Router2(config-subif)#encapsulation dot1Q 1 native` 8. 分配IP地址:`Router2(config-subif)#ip address 172.25.1.47 255.255.255.0` 此外,Cisco IOS Cookbook中文精简版提供了关于Cisco路由器配置和管理的详细指南,涵盖了从基础配置到高级功能的各种操作。例如,如何通过TFTP来配置路由器、保存配置到服务器、使用远端配置启动路由器、管理大于NVRAM大小的配置文件、更新IOS镜像以及通过网络启动等。此外,还涉及到了路由器的文件管理,如删除Flash中的文件、对Flash进行分区,以及配置路由器作为TFTP服务器等。 在路由器管理方面,教程中提到了创建命令别名、管理ARP缓存、调整Buffer大小、利用CDP协议进行网络诊断、启用HTTP和HTTPS访问、配置静态主机名映射、启用DNS服务以及设置定时任务等。这些管理技巧有助于提升网络效率和安全性。 最后,用户访问和权限管理部分讨论了如何控制用户访问权限,例如创建命令锁定机制,以防止未经授权的配置更改,以及启用存档特性来记录每次配置更改,确保网络的安全性和可追溯性。 这个资料涵盖了Cisco IOS操作系统在路由器配置、管理以及用户权限控制等多个方面的实用技巧,对于网络管理员来说是一份宝贵的参考资源。